Media and Communication with Modern Languages BA (Hons)
This dynamic and forward-looking course provides you with practical research skills and informed critical perspectives, and is taught by world-leading academic staff and researchers in media, television, and cultural studies, with experienced practitioners in the field of public relations and new media. Competence in another language has become an essential skill for success in the global job market.
By combining your study of Media and Communication with a language, you will develop not only competence in the language itself but will also enhance your employability; a language distinguishes you from other graduates.
Did you know that French is an official language in 32 countries, with a projected growth to 750 million people worldwide by 2050; Mandarin is currently the language with the greatest number of speakers, and Spanish has over 470 million speakers worldwide including in Central and South American countries and the USA? You can start your study of languages at DMU (French or Mandarin) at beginner, GCSE (intermediate), or Advanced level.
You will take a 30-credit beginner or post-GCSE module in your chosen language, which will equate to two hours of language classes and one hour of cultural studies per week.

Job Opportunity Potential
Our recent graduates have gone on to work for Cosmopolitan, the BBC, CBeebies, MentornMedia (Question Time), Hewlett Packard, and News International. Graduates have also pursued careers in both the public and private sectors and have gone on to work in advertising, SEO, sales, TV production, journalism, independent media, film, teaching, and public relations agencies. Some graduates choose to continue their education by researching the media and related subjects at postgraduate masters and doctoral levels of study.
